> Need some help with remote casting objects when using ejb's
>
> I'm going to have a set of bean which each represent a form. Each for has
> the same set of methods, but they need to be independent ejb's because
each
> has different details.
>
> The client is a servlet, which will receive a parameter
> the type of form to return. This then needs to get the home interface of
> the bean. I am going to have a properties file which pairs the form name
to
> it's home interface class name.
>
> My problem is that the lookup method just returns an object, so how can I
> cast this object to the correct home interface, as the type of form is not
> know until the servlet is called.
>
> I've tried creating standard interfaces, which all form beans could
inheret
> from, but came up with all sort of problems.
>
> I could use relfection to call the methods, but would prefer not to. Any
> ideas.
